Today, Nick Cave and Warren Ellis have shared a glimpse of their latest project, which is the soundtrack for the forthcoming documentary Les Panthère Des Neiges. In the new song “We Are Not Alone,” the two emphasize the blinding narcissism of humans—a theme that’s been hammered home particularly hard this year. “I’ve travelled a lot unaware I was observed,” goes one line. There are millions of species of that surround us, watching us. And most of the time we’re oblivious.

Les Panthère Des Neiges details the trip of wildlife photography Vincent Munier and novelist Sylvain Tesson, who spent several weeks exploring the diverse fauna in Tibet. The film was made by Marie Amiguet and Vincent Munier and will be released on December 22.

“There is something about the heart of this film that draws you in,” Ellis said in a press statement. “I realised after a day, that I wanted to do whatever it took to compose an entire original score. The film deserved to have its own musical voice. I booked five days and asked Nick if he could come in for a day to write a theme song and play some piano. He saw the film and stayed for four days.

“In the end we made what I think is one of the most beautiful films we have ever worked on. One of my favourite experiences ever working on a project. The stars are the animals in all their wild glory, as we have never seen them before, and man in reverence and wonder.”
